Output dabac6b04203a51a2b8b242958f723ba80e46b7ce3d03d5e6b3e2ed255d2408e:7

value
2666
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d29dbbf0d958942ea4a26edcff4601d39359805278bb7fabfc471b11c817667c
address
bc1p62wmhuxetz2zaf9zdmw073sp6wf4nqzj0zahl2lugud3rjqhve7qpegku4
transaction
dabac6b04203a51a2b8b242958f723ba80e46b7ce3d03d5e6b3e2ed255d2408e
spent
true